⚠️ Important Terms & Limits
Wagering Requirement (Rule 8.10)
According to platform terms:
- Users may need to wager 100% of their deposit before requesting a crypto withdrawal
This means deposits cannot always be withdrawn immediately.
Fees
- Platform fees may apply to deposits and withdrawals
- Network fees also apply
VPN Usage
- Use of VPN or anonymization tools may be restricted
